Well Aeon is really pushing the boundary past what any other XBMC skin provides in terms of meta-info and I'm getting confused which meta-media does what in Aeon, hehe. So below is my current understanding of all the files used by Aeon and where it uses them. Can somebody answer some of the questions below?

MovieFolder\
-- Movie.mkv
-- fanart.jpg (1)
-- movie.nfo (2)
-- movie.tbn (3)
-- folder.jpg (4)
-- extrathumbs\
---- thumb1.jpg (5)
---- thumb2.jpg (6)
---- ??.jpg (7)

1) fanart.jpg
  • 1920x1080 recommended minimum resolution
  • Large background image in multiplex
  • Medium-sized image in multiplex with "Layout: Art"

2) movie.nfo
  • Movie info

3) movie.tbn
  • 720x1080 recommended minimum resolution
  • Poster to cache for all views
  • Loaded as largeimage in full screen info view

4) folder.jpg
  • Is this used? For what? Same as movie.tbn? What if there's both?

5) extrathumbs/thumb1.jpg
  • 960x540 recommended minimum resolution
  • Multiplex "Layout: Thumb" and "Layout: Plot"

6) extrathumbs/thumb2.jpg
  • 960x540 recommended minimum resolution
  • Multiplex "Layout: Plot"

7) extrathumbs/??.jpg
  • 960x540 recommended minimum resolution
  • Slideshow in some multiplex layouts? Or does it need to be thumbN.jpg?



I know the TV stuff is still barely out of the planning stages but I'll put it here so I can figure out what's required as it gets finished. Is there anything special that can be done with season folders?

ShowFolder\
--tvshow.nfo (1)
--folder.jpg (2)
--seasonN.tbn (3)
--fanart.jpg (4)
--poster.jpg (7)
--Show - SxEE - Episode 1.mkv
--Show - SxEE - Episode 1.nfo (5)
--Show - SxEE - Episode 1.tbn (6)

1) tvshow.nfo
  • General show info

2) folder.jpg
  • Cached thumb for show selection in all views
  • All other XBMC skins use poster here but I think Aeon is using 16x9? Or both?

3) seasonN.jpg
  • Cached thumb for season selection in all views
  • Is this poster or 16x9? Or both/either?

4) fanart.jpg
  • Somewhere in multiplex?

5) Show - SxEE - Episode 1.nfo
  • Episode info

6) Show - SxEE - Episode 1.tbn
  • Cached thumb for episode selection in all views

7) poster.jpg
  • Used as largeimage in Info view (?)

Apologies, it now works. You have to delete all your temp profile data and re-scan for it to pick up local thumbs... so thats c:\users\username\appdata\roaming\xbmc

it can be called seasonN.tbh or SeasonN.tbh. It doesnt have to live in the season folder if you have a structure like this:

TV Show\
\Season 1
\Season 2
TV Show\season1.tbh
TV Show\season2.tbh
